Elevate Survivors and Allies
Survivor-Led Advocacy • Trauma-Informed Education • Community-Centered Support
We empower survivors of human trafficking, domestic violence, sexual exploitation, and other forms of trauma through survivor-led advocacy, education, mentoring, and community collaboration.
We are an independent organization committed to healing, prevention, and systems change — while honoring the voices of survivors, their safety, and dignity.

Sheniqua Mitchell is a lived-experience expert who has overcome unimaginable obstacles and is compelled to use her gifts and platforms to rescue and protect the rights and freedoms of diverse groups of people. Sheniqua brings fifteen years of experience as an educationalist for several schools in the city of New York. She is a licensed social worker who holds a master’s degree in advanced clinical social work with a concentration in individuals, couples, and families. Additionally, this social worker is a published author and community faith leader who thrives best when serving others. As a former Outreach Manager of a non- profit in Pennsylvania, she fearlessly and compassionately served survivors of human trafficking and sexual exploitation, and domestic violence. She specializes in working with women & men in crisis, who have survived human trafficking, sexual exploitation, and domestic violence. Additionally, she has extensive experience working with the “unhoused” population in the community as well as homeless encampments through intensive case management, crisis intervention, and response services alongside community organizations. Finally, Sheniqua is an addiction therapist who provides individual and group therapy to adults and adolescents fighting addiction. Sheniqua's motivation to serve the community is attributed to her strong faith, passion, and zeal to see others overcome. Based on her own testimony, she has learned that recovery is possible. Sheniqua has committed her life to supporting those on the journey to healing, restoration, and redemption.
